ECCENTRIC FRENCH MUSICIAN Bob Sinclar is set to play Cavalli Club on April 23.

As one of the world’s best known DJs and producers, Sinclar found mainstream success with his unique blend of House music and commercial pop. Since the late 90s, he has produced six studio albums, including Paradise, Born in 69 and Disco Crash and has collaborated with a wide range of artists such as Sean Paul, Pitbull, Shaggy, Lionel Richie, Sophie Ellis-Bextor and the Sugarhill Gang.

Born Christophe Le Friant, he took his DJ name from a character in the famous french spy movie Le Magnifique. Known for his smooth, disco-tinged house, and his flair for blending vocals, instrumentals and rhythms into one euphoric set, Sinclar has always marched to the beat of his own tune - whether it’s on the funky delights of World Hold On and Love Generation, the deep and soulful beats of his Africanism movement, or his love of reggae and dance hall that has dominated his recent production work.
